Transaction 96056d60f6362366cdd31340475a88b61b2ce88a71dccf11f5a5283c115c283a
1 Input
1 Output
-
96056d60f6362366cdd31340475a88b61b2ce88a71dccf11f5a5283c115c283a:0
- value
- 34878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19b6eff16257867ddd2a225af767579e10424f85 OP_EQUAL
- address
- 342yy3XTMmWR2VBssq1zuFL9oSD9f3vVCV